Abstract

A radically polymerizable compound having a group represented by formula (1) (In the formula, Rto Reach independently represents a hydrogen atom or an alkyl group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ms, X represents an alkylene group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ms.) and a radically polymerizable double bond and a composition for an optical material comprising the same have a high refractive index and excellent transparency and are hard to be oxidized in thermal curing and useful as an optical material with little tinting.
